现在的位置: 首页 > 综合 > 正文

枚举Windows下某个目录的所有文件

2012年06月16日 ⁄ 综合 ⁄ 共 285字 ⁄ 字号 评论关闭
1) 用MFC里的CFileFind类
下面是用CFileFind类读特定目录下的所有bmp格式文件的例子代码:
CString path;//需要枚举文件的路径 CFileFind finder; BOOL bWorking = finder.FindFile(path + “\\” + “*.bmp”); while (bWorking) { bWorking = finder.FindNextFile(); cout << (LPCTSTR) finder.GetFileName() << endl; }

2) 用FindFirstFile(),FindNextFile()和FindClose()这几个API函数。

抱歉!评论已关闭.